Course Overview
Meet the requirements of Regulation VI/6 (Mandatory minimum requirements for security-related training for all seafarers), Paragraph 4 of the STCW Convention, and Section A-VI/6, Paragraph. 6-8, and Table A-VI/6-2 of the STCW Code, 2010 Manila amendments; (model course IMO 3.26) Those who successfully complete the course should be able to demonstrate:
- knowledge of current security threats and patterns;
- recognition and detection of weapons, dangerous substances and devices;
- recognition, on a non-discriminatory basis, of characteristics and behavioural patterns of persons who are likely to threaten security;
- techniques used to circumvent security measures;
- crowd management and control techniques;
- security related communications;
- knowledge of emergency procedures and contingency plans;
- operation of security equipment and systems;
- testing, calibration and at-sea maintenance of security equipment and systems;
- inspection, control, and monitoring techniques; and
- methods of physical searches of persons, personal effects, baggage, cargo, and ship stores.
